D5.5 Roles and rights of responsible adult

Immigration Act 1987 ss 141B, 141C

  1. The role of a responsible adult relates to those matters or proceedings for which the nomination was made.
  2. The role of responsible adult finishes when the minor* leaves New Zealand.
  3. The responsible adult may appear and be heard in any Court proceedings under the Immigration Act 1987 relating to detention of the minor*.
  4. To the extent practicable given the level of maturity and understanding of the minor*, the responsible adult must try to find out the views of the minor* and make them known on behalf of the minor*, if appropriate.
  5. Any document that must be served on or notified to the minor* must instead be served on or notified to the responsible adult, and such service or notification is presumed to be service on or notification to the minor*.

Effective 01/10/1999
